For investors looking to assemble a portfolio of durable, long-term holdings, the principles of quality investing offer a useful framework. This method centers on finding companies with lasting competitive strengths, skilled leadership, and a consistent history of generating high returns on capital. One applied technique for finding these companies is the "Caviar Cruise" stock screen, which uses a set of numerical filters to find businesses with solid past results, good profitability, and sound finances. The screen focuses on measures like continued revenue and profit increase, high returns on invested capital, strong free cash flow generation, and reasonable debt amounts, all signs of a quality company.

A recent search using this process has identified O'Reilly Automotive Inc (NASDAQ:ORLY) as a candidate for more review by investors focused on quality. The auto parts retailer seems to satisfy the main financial standards that point to a profitable, well-managed business with a solid operational base.

Judging by the numerical filters of the Caviar Cruise screen, O'Reilly Automotive makes a good argument. It shows the traditional quality investing characteristics of high and improving profitability, very good capital use (shown by its high ROIC), and a financial position that supports ongoing operations and increase. The company's necessary function in the automotive aftermarket, a sector frequently viewed as stable during downturns, adds a non-quantitative aspect of endurance to its business.
Still, the quality investing method includes more than just meeting a screen's criteria. It needs an assessment of valuation and long-term competitive standing. While O'Reilly's financials are very good, its high price requires belief in its capacity to keep performing well for the future. Investors must decide if they accept paying the current price for this degree of confirmed business strength.
